Product Summary
Overview: SunStar SPU Series model SPU200-60-TG-N7 is an infrared radiant tube heater built for suspended (overhead) mounting in commercial and industrial spaces. This configuration uses a U-tube layout with a 60 ft emitter tube length to concentrate radiant coverage in defined zones. Input rating is 200,000 Btu/hr input, and the control configuration is two-stage high/low input (200,000 / 125,000 Btu/hr) based on the model suffix. Fuel configuration is Natural Gas where designated by the model suffix. Key construction elements include 4 in O.D. radiant tubes, individual reflectors, and a push-through (positive pressure) combustion design.
Performance: Radiant heat delivery warms people, floors, and equipment first to support comfort at working level. The push-through system drives combustion through the tube system to deliver consistent radiant output along the heated run. Individual aluminum reflectors can be rotated up to 45° to direct heat toward targeted areas. The SPU Series can be applied for complete building heat or spot heating depending on layout and coverage. Two-stage models provide high and low firing capability when selected to better match changing heat loads.
Smart Features: Thermostat-driven control is used for temperature regulation based on the selected control configuration. Line voltage and 24V thermostat interfaces are available depending on the control package. Diagnostic indicator lights provide operating status visibility for service and troubleshooting. Factory-defined operating sequences include pre-purge and post-purge functions to support reliable ignition and shutdown. Connectivity, app control, and zoning features are not specified in the provided manufacturer documents for this series.
Comfort & Noise: Radiant heating reduces reliance on high air temperatures, helping limit stratification in higher ceiling spaces. Adjustable reflectors support comfort by directing radiant energy to occupied zones instead of unused areas. An enclosed blower motor located in the burner box supports controlled air movement through the combustion system. Step-opening gas valve operation supports quiet ignition and stable burner starts. For facilities with frequent air exchange from doors or ventilation, radiant heat supports steady comfort at floor level.
Use Case Fit: The SPU Series is commonly applied in warehouses, manufacturing plants, loading docks, service bays, aircraft hangars, and similar hard-to-heat spaces. U-tube configurations support spot heating where localized comfort is needed. Venting can be configured for sidewall or roof termination based on the project layout. Outside combustion air can be used in higher humidity or contaminated environments where specified. Model selection should align Btu size, tube length, and control type with the intended coverage area.
Value & Reliability: A heavy duty cast iron burner and enclosed burner box construction support durable operation in commercial applications. A step-opening redundant combination gas valve is used with direct spark ignition for reliable burner starts. A diaphragm air switch verifies venting before gas flow and ignition. Tube Integrity Safety System (TISS™) monitors for overheat and tube integrity compromise above the reflector. When the Tough Guy tube option is selected, heat treated aluminized steel radiant tubes are specified for high humidity or corrosive environments.
